#ddc0a0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ddc0a0 is composed of 86.7% red, 75.3%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.1% magenta, 27.6%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 31.5 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 74.7%. #ddc0a0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bb8141.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#ddc0a0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ddc0a0 has RGB values of R:221, G:192,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.28,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14532768.
